Abstract
Phase equilibria in systems with monodisperse and polydisperse polystyrene, cyclohexane and carbon dioxide have been investigated. Calculations of cloud-point curves as well as molecular weight distributions of the polymer in the coexisting phases have been carried out for CO2 concentrations of up to 22.4 wt.%, temperatures up to 250°C and pressures up to 150 bar. The SAFT equation of state was used within a multicomponent flash algorithm which incorporates the concept of pseudocomponents. A direct comparison of experiment and calculation shows the performance of SAFT for calculations of molecular–weight fractionation in complex systems.
